Output 50438683b6a875bca9ff5218b85b567096228116f40e0db096022082e7b016a6:4

value
139586336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14d365937bdb7e1923cd2f18480fa82931b21be2 OP_EQUAL
address
33b8gVA1QFijg6D5tgJQfqKTYDqQMXQwL2
transaction
50438683b6a875bca9ff5218b85b567096228116f40e0db096022082e7b016a6
spent
true